The designation as a "camping cabin" suggests a unique form of accommodation that bridges the gap between traditional tent camping and a fully equipped vacation home. Typically, camping cabins offer a more substantial structure than a tent, providing protection from the elements and often including basic amenities such as beds, electricity, and sometimes even simple kitchenettes. However, they generally retain a more rustic and nature-focused ambiance compared to standard cabin rentals.
